Rhode Island winters hit garage door systems hard. Salt air from Narragansett Bay accelerates rust on springs, cables, and hardware. Most torsion springs last 7 to 9 years under normal conditions, but coastal moisture can cut that to 5 or 6. We see this constantly in neighborhoods closer to the water. Cold snaps cause metal components to contract, leading to those dreaded morning failures when you're already running late.
The hills throughout Providence add another layer of complexity. Driveways on slopes put extra stress on opener systems and safety sensors. A door that works fine on level ground might struggle or become dangerous on an incline without proper adjustment and tensioning.

Our most common call in Providence is for spring replacement. When a torsion spring snaps, your door isn't going anywhere. We carry commercial-grade springs on every truck and can usually complete replacements in under an hour. We replace both springs even if only one broke, because the second one is living on borrowed time.
Opener installation is our second specialty. We install and service LiftMaster, Chamberlain, and Genie systems. Modern openers include WiFi connectivity, battery backup for power outages, and smartphone control. If you're still using an opener from the 1990s, you're missing significant safety features and convenience. Plus, older units draw more power and fail more often.
Cable and roller repairs keep doors running smoothly. Frayed cables are safety hazards that can cause doors to fall suddenly. Worn rollers create that grinding noise you've been ignoring. We replace both before they cause bigger problems. Full door replacement becomes necessary when panels are damaged beyond repair or when energy efficiency matters. Insulated doors can significantly reduce heating costs, especially if your garage shares a wall with living space.

What counts as an emergency garage door situation?
A door stuck fully open (security risk), a door that fell or is hanging dangerously, a door blocking your only vehicle exit when you need to leave for medical reasons, or a safety sensor failure are true emergencies. A noisy door or one that's slow to open can usually wait for a regular appointment.
How much does spring replacement cost in Providence?
Spring replacement for a standard two-car garage typically runs $225 to $350 depending on door weight and spring quality. We replace both springs, not just the broken one, because they wear at the same rate. This price includes labor, parts, and testing.
